一. Difference between nominal thickness and actual thickness of stainless steel

Nominal thickness refers to the specified thickness value (also known as nominal thickness; common values ​​include 1mm, 2mm, 3mm, 4mm, etc.).

Actual thickness refers to the thickness measured in reality (this value is generally precise to two decimal places, such as 0.85mm, 1.91mm, 2.75mm, 3.80mm, etc.).

二. What is the difference between the nominal thickness and actual thickness of stainless steel plates?

The difference between the nominal thickness and the actual thickness of stainless steel depends on the manufacturing standards used for the material.

For standard thicknesses of stainless steel plates, one can refer to Chinese standards such as GB/T 713.7-2023 (for pressure-bearing applications), GB/T 4237-2015 (for hot-rolled plates), and GB/T 3280-2015 (for cold-rolled plates), as well as the American standard ASTM A240/A240M-15a (for cold-rolled plates). The first three are Chinese standards governing thickness tolerances for stainless steel plates.

What are the negative tolerances (allowable deviations below nominal thickness) under the national standards? Please refer to the comparison table below showing nominal versus actual thicknesses for stainless steel plates.

三. Practical Implications of Nominal vs. Actual Thickness in Stainless Steel

The actual thickness of stainless steel is generally less than its nominal thickness.

Nominal thickness is also referred to as theoretical thickness; for instance, stainless steel plates with an actual thickness of 2.75 mm or 2.8 mm are typically classified as having a nominal thickness of 3 mm (often referred to in the industry as “3-mm plate”).

When purchasing stainless steel plates, JBL Stainless Steel advises you to consider the distinction between actual and nominal thickness, noting two different scenarios:

(1) If the total price of the stainless steel material is calculated based on actual weight, the price per unit of weight is primarily influenced by market conditions and material quality.

(2) If the total price is calculated based on theoretical weight (weight derived from nominal thickness; see: steel plate weight calculation formula), the price per unit of weight is influenced by a combination of three factors: the difference between nominal and actual thickness, market conditions, and material quality.
